Clause 12 of the Scheme shall be substituted by the following clause :

"12. Appointment of new trustees when casual vacancies arise:
Whenever any trustee dies, resigns, is removed, or remains absent without leave of the President of the Board of Trustees from three ordinary meetings of the Board of Trustees or goes out of India for more than six months without leave of absence from the Competent Authority or leaves India for the purpose of residing abroad or is declared as insolvent or is convicted of an offence involving moral turpitude or desires to be discharged from or refuses or becomes unfit or becomes incapable to act as a trustee or to execute the powers reposed in him under this scheme, the surviving or continuing trustees may appoint any other person by a two-third majority of the total number of the surviving or continuing trustees (and not merely of the trustees present and voting). If the surviving or continuing trustees fail to make such appointment within four months from the occurrence of the vacancy, it shall be lawful for the Competent Authority at any time after the expiration of such period, by writing to appoint, subject to the other provisions of the Scheme, a new trustee as it may think fit and proper and as circumstances may require for the remainder of the term of the trustee in whose place the appointment is to be made"
